Landfill Engineering Services

Location:

California, United States

Posted on:

Dec 31, 2025

Deadline:

Jan 14, 2026

Summary:

Engineering services for landfill management, monitoring, and post-closure activities in California.

(1) Vendor needs to provide landfill engineering services to the government authority located in CA.– Performing broad functions of management in accordance with various regulatory orders, programs, plans, operating permits, and other requirements that apply to the landfill and when revised or superseded, including, but not limited to, the following:– Solid Waste Facility Permit – WDR No. R3–2024–0036 for Closed Landfill Facilities in the Central Coast Region – Monitoring and Reporting Program (MRP)– General Permit for Limited–Threat Discharges No. R3–2022–0035• Monitoring performance of existing remediation systems, which includes the monitoring well network, cap and drainage system, gas collection and flare system, groundwater extraction and treatment system, and any other system appurtenant to post closure activities at the Landfill• County project management coordination including regular meetings with agency staff• Operations, Monitoring & Maintenance (OM&M) contractor coordination including regular meetings to provide oversight for OM&M services• Providing regulatory and technical guidance, including engagement with regulatory agencies as needed• Performing engineering design services for long–term cost reduction implementation of the post closure and corrective action plan and planning for subsequent management of the post closure activities.
